2014-02-19 150 views
1

我有一個包含兩個String屬性的Java自定義類的數組。我通過JNI從C++調用Java函數,該函數返回該類的數組。任何人都可以告訴我如何在C++代碼中訪問這個數組?將Java對象數組返回給C++

親切的問候

+0

請試試這個[指南]下的東西(http://docs.oracle.com/javase /7/docs/technotes/guides/jni/spec/functions.html#wp17314),並詢問您的編程問題。 –

回答

0

您可以使用CallStaticObjectMethod按照鏈接,它的一個不錯的文章的問題,您正在尋找

+1

如果你可以提供一個例子而不是僅僅鏈接到一篇文章,這將是有幫助的。 – cpburnz

+0

同意你兄弟,但我認爲當鏈接正在做的工作,比它將只是數據冗餘重複思考....抱歉,如果我的想法反對你的 –

+0

它可能是多餘的,但它確保足夠的提供信息並防止RTFM類型的答案(不是這是一個答案)。它也可以防止在鏈接失效的情況下(隨着時間的推移不可避免地發生),這個答案變得毫無用處。 – cpburnz